Understanding the Word in Chinese

The standard word for “exercise” or “to exercise” in Mandarin Chineseis often represented by the characters:

  • 锻炼 (duànliàn)

Breaking Down the Pinyin:

duànliàn

Let’s analyze the Pinyin pronunciation of

duànliàn

, examining each syllable and its respective tone.

The word is comprised of two syllables:


  • duàn

    : The first syllable.

  • liàn

    : The second syllable.

Detailed Breakdown of Syllables and Tones


  • duàn

    (锻炼): This syllable has the fourth tone (falling tone). It’s pronounced witha sharp, downward pitch.

    Pay close attention to the sound: “dwah-n” (similar to ‘dwahn’ but very quick and sharp)

  • liàn

    (锻炼): This syllablehas the fourth tone (falling tone). Again, it is pronounced with a sharp, downward pitch.

    Pay close attention to the sound- “lee-an” (similar to ‘lean’ but said quickly and sharply)

我每天都锻炼。(Wǒ měitiān dōu duànliàn.)

Translation: “I exercise every day.”

你需要多锻炼。(Nǐ xūyào duō duànliàn.)

Translation: “You need to exercise more.”


Note:

There are other words and phrases for ‘exercise’ in Chinese depending on the context, but

duànliàn

is a common and versatile choice.
